Understanding Automated Online Business

Automated online businesses leverage technology to perform tasks that traditionally required human intervention. This can range from marketing automation and customer relationship management (CRM) to inventory management and order fulfillment. The goal is to create a business model that operates efficiently without constant oversight.

Key Components of an Automated Online Business

To establish a successful automated online business, consider the following components:

  • Website and E-commerce Platform: A reliable website is the cornerstone of your online presence. Platforms like Shopify, WooCommerce, and Magento provide essential features for building an online store.
  • Marketing Automation Tools: Tools such as HubSpot, Mailchimp, or ActiveCampaign can automate your marketing efforts, enabling you to reach potential customers without manual intervention.
  • Customer Relationship Management (CRM): CRMs like Salesforce or Zoho help manage customer interactions, track sales, and improve service.
  • Payment Processing: Solutions like PayPal, Stripe, and Square facilitate seamless transactions.
  • Inventory Management: Automated systems can track stock levels, manage orders, and notify you of low inventory.

The Role of Data Analytics

Data analytics plays a crucial role in understanding your business performance and customer behaviors. Utilize tools like Google Analytics and social media insights to track:

  • Website traffic and user engagement.
  • Conversion rates.
  • Customer demographics and preferences.

By analyzing this data, you can make informed decisions to refine your strategies and improve your offerings.

Key Metrics to Monitor

Metric Description
Traffic Sources Identify where your visitors are coming from (organic, paid, social, etc.).
Conversion Rate Percentage of visitors who complete a desired action (e.g., making a purchase).
Customer Acquisition Cost (CAC) Cost associated with acquiring a new customer.
Customer Lifetime Value (CLV) The total revenue expected from a customer over their lifetime.
